SUN QIFENG (BORN 1920)
Cherry Blossoms
Hanging scroll, ink and color on paper
27 x 18 in. (68.6 x 45.7 cm.)
Inscribed and signed, with one seal of the artist
Dedicated to Huichun (daughter of Howard H.S. Chao)



Provenance
Howard H.S. Chao (1920-2012), a well-known journalist in China and Japan and professor at Yale University.

Lot Essay

Sun Qifeng (1920-), a native of Zhaoyuan, Shandong province, is a emeritus professor at Tianjin Academy of Fine Arts and a member of China Artists Association. Since 1956, he has frequently held solo exhibitions in major cities like Beijing, Tianjin, and Nanjing. His works have also been exhibited at Salon Exhibition in Paris, France. In 2013, he was awarded the “Chinese Fine Art Lifetime Achievement” Prize.
